The Intricacies of Puzzle Games

Puzzle games, often perceived as simple and laid-back, are actually quite complex. They require players to think critically, strategize, and solve problems in order to progress. Think about classics like Tetris or newer mobile hits like Candy Crush Saga. They demand a different type of engagement from the player, a sort of mental workout that can be both exhilarating and frustrating.

  • Problem-Solving Skills: Engaging with puzzles sharpens your logic and reasoning abilities.
  • Time Management: Many puzzle games come with time limits, teaching players to think quickly.
  • Satisfaction: Completing a challenging puzzle offers a sense of accomplishment that boosts mood.

Real-Time Strategy Games: Planning and Execution

On the flip side, real-time strategy games like StarCraft or Age of Empires throw players into the heat of the moment. Here, the emphasis is on resource management, army control, and tactical planning, which requires not only quick thinking but also foresight. Players must constantly adapt their strategies based on opponents’ moves.
